はじめに
こんにちは、最近データベースを学んだ人です。今回は直近2週間でデータベースを学んでいて大事だなと思ったことを発信してきます。
MySQLで大事なことはテーブル設計!!
はい。結局はここが一番大事になるんだなと思います。例えばテーブル設計で必要なエンティティを見逃していたら、それ以降の作成の段階でとってもめんどくさくなったからです。自分はそれを解決するためにテーブル作成のクエリを逐一メモしながら進めていたので最初から進めるのもそこまで時間はかからなかったですが、それでもめっちゃめんどくさかったので、これからデータベースを学ぶ人はテーブル設計だけはちゃんとできるようにしたほうがいいなと思いました。逆にそれ以外は調べれば答えが出てくるものが多いなと思うので、テーブル設計をちゃんとやっておけばそこまでデータベースは怖くないと思います!
サンプルレコードについて
データベースを学んでいて一番悩んだところがサンプルレコードを生成するときです。書きたいクエリに合わせてサンプルデータを入れていく作業がすごく時間がかかるし難しい。ChatGPTがある時代にエンジニアを目指してよかったなと思う出来事でした。
さいごに
データベースを学んで思ったことの総括はちゃんと一から順番にやっていけばそこまで難しくない分野だなと思いました。一番の難所テーブル設計をやってさえしまえばあとのやることは、ある程度決まっているので、これからデータベースを学ぶ人はあまり難しく考えすぎず、丁寧に順番にやっていってほしいです!ここまで記事を見てくれてありがとうございました。